The Importance of Robust Loader Wheel Rims in Meeting Construction Challenges
The construction industry is known for its demanding and challenging nature. From building towering skyscrapers to constructing intricate road networks, construction projects require heavy machinery and equipment that can withstand the rigors of the job. One crucial component of these machines is the loader wheel rim, which plays a vital role in ensuring the smooth operation of loaders and other construction vehicles.
Loader wheel rims are the circular metal structures that hold the tires in place on loaders. They are designed to provide stability, support, and durability to the vehicle, allowing it to carry heavy loads and navigate rough terrains. In the construction industry, where loaders are constantly exposed to harsh conditions, it is essential to have robust wheel rims that can withstand the challenges they face.
One of the primary challenges that loaders encounter in construction sites is the uneven and rough terrain. Construction sites are often filled with debris, rocks, and other obstacles that can cause damage to the wheel rims. Robust loader wheel rims are designed to withstand the impact of these obstacles, ensuring that the loader can continue to operate efficiently without any downtime.
Another challenge that loaders face is the heavy loads they carry. Construction materials such as concrete, gravel, and sand can be extremely heavy, putting immense pressure on the wheel rims. Robust loader wheel rims are built to handle these heavy loads, distributing the weight evenly and preventing any damage or deformation.

Loader wheel rims are an essential part of construction equipment, as they provide the necessary support and stability for the tires. These rims are designed to withstand the demanding conditions of construction sites, where heavy loads, uneven terrains, and constant movement can put immense strain on the equipment.
One of the primary challenges in construction is the rough and unpredictable terrains that workers encounter. From rocky surfaces to muddy grounds, construction sites can present a variety of obstacles that can damage or compromise the performance of loader wheel rims. To overcome these challenges, loader wheel rims are constructed using robust materials such as steel or alloy, which offer exceptional strength and resistance to impact and abrasion.
In addition to rough terrains, construction projects often involve the transportation of heavy loads. Loader wheel rims must be able to support the weight of these loads without buckling or deforming. To ensure the necessary load-bearing capacity, loader wheel rims are engineered with reinforced structures and thick walls. This design feature allows the rims to distribute the weight evenly and prevent any potential damage or failure.
Another challenge that construction sites face is the constant movement of machinery. Loader wheel rims are subjected to continuous vibrations, shocks, and impacts, which can lead to fatigue and premature wear. To address this issue, manufacturers have developed innovative solutions such as reinforced rims with extra support ribs. These ribs provide additional strength and stability, reducing the risk of fatigue and extending the lifespan of the loader wheel rims.
